The name has been subtly altered to be simply Steem Comic Convention, rather than my previously referenced "Steemit" Comic Convention. The reasons are twofold.

  1. The community should be platform agnostic. While it runs on the Steem blockchain, users may access it through any number of means such as Busy.org, eSteem, ChainBB, Zappl, Steepshot, and more to come. Thus specifying Steemit would be a misnomer.
  1. From other comments I've observed made by Steem ownership, I believe the Steem blockchain is open source and the names and trademarks are fair to use, however the name Steemit is owned and controlled privately by Steemit Inc. I'd like to respect those boundaries of course. This project is not run or endorsed by Steemit Inc. itself.

I've also been using the full words "Comic Convention" rather than the often used Comicon, as there is currently a legal battle with San Diego Comicon attempting to assert trademark and ownership of the term. I'd rather not stray across that boundary in the future if that organization is successful in it's case.

With my rather limited skills I've begun building the site as a hub and reference tool for the Steem Comic Convention and all things geeky on Steem! I'm utilizing WordPress as a framework into which I can insert custom pages such as the Show Floor, and a copious amount of feeds drawing content direct from the Steem blockchain. All of these features will only get better as the technology develops and I either...

a) learn more

or

b) can hire a more competent developer than I am!

So far the site features a barebones directory with user submittable entries, the start of an interactive "show floor" graphic which emulates the maps attendees at a physical convention would receive, and some basic information and featured links to members of the fledgling Steem comic community.

The initial proposal post netted a total of 35.777 Steem which forms the starting budget for future advertising, development, contests and promotional prizes. Obviously earnings from this post will continue to grow that "war chest!" Down the road, a small percentage of earnings by the Steem Comic Convention from posts, advertising, or community features will be paid to staff, but for now it's all being reinvested into the community and it's users. I'm in the process of powering down one cycle from my primary @bryan-imhoff account to transfer the appropriate funds here. I've already invested out of pocket to purchase the domain, web hosting, and some premium WordPress items to help develop the site.
